1.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is a ratio?

Back

A ratio is a comparison of two quantities that shows the relative size of one quantity to another, often expressed as 'a:b'.

2.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

How do you simplify a ratio?

Back

To simplify a ratio, divide both terms by their greatest common divisor (GCD).

3.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is a proportion?

Back

A proportion is an equation that states that two ratios are equal.

4.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

How do you find the unit rate?

Back

To find the unit rate, divide the quantity by the number of units. For example, if 120 customers visit in 8 hours, the unit rate is 120 ÷ 8 = 15 customers per hour.

5.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What is the unit rate of 150 miles in 5 gallons?

Back

30 miles per gallon (150 miles ÷ 5 gallons = 30 miles/gallon).

6.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

If Ella has 5 balloons and Taylor has 7, what is the ratio of Ella's balloons to Taylor's?

Back

The ratio is 5:7.

7.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

What does it mean to express a ratio in simplest form?

Back

Expressing a ratio in simplest form means reducing it to the smallest whole numbers that maintain the same relationship.
